开发者社区 问答 正文

TIME_WAIT状态是什么意思呢?

TIME_WAIT状态是什么意思呢?

展开
收起
游客mm5dulkpivqdo 2021-11-02 19:23:19 453 分享 版权
1 条回答
写回答
取消 提交回答
  • 如服务器端将最后一个断开连接请求发送之后,客户端收到FIN后给服务器端发送一个确认应答ACK,但在传输过程中可能会丢包,这个ACK没有被服务器收到。当服务器在一定时间内没有收到ACK时会重新发送请求,所以客户端需要一个TIME_WAIT时间等待,解决丢包重传问题。

    2021-11-02 19:24:17
    赞同 展开评论
问答地址: